This looks okay to me too but like plateOfFlan said, you can use a damp paper towel and gently run it over the end of the tail in the direction of the scales to ensure all the shed came off. Sometimes it can be really hard to spot stuck shed on tails so it's good to be sure.
Also, it's normal for the ends of their tails to feel stiffer/sharper/pointier as they age! I think the pointy tail actually helps them hold onto things because my ball python will sometimes dig the pointy end of his tail into me or whatever he is holding onto for a better grip.
